Introduction
The rapidly evolving scope of global business environments has made the role of
Human Resource Management critical in the planning processes in order to drive strategic
growth. The largely administrative role of the Human Resources, pertaining to providing
support and assistance to the employees and workers of a business organization has
undergone a significant transformation. In the present age of rapid globalization and
technological advancements, Human Resource Management plays an important role in the
strategic position assumed by an organization in its competitive business environment
(Johnson, Lukaszewski and Stone 2016). In this regard, it can be mentioned that the
functions, operations and strategies adopted by the Human Resource Management System is
hugely dependent on the objectives, internal strengths, weaknesses, opportunities and threats
faced by the organization. The primary functions of the Human Resource Management
System of organization pertaining to selection, recruitment, retention and management of
employees are performed keeping into consideration the organizational goals and objectives.
The formulation of appropriate strategies for Human Resources further aids the organization
to research into such practices and methods of operations that will enable them to obtain and
maintain a competitive advantage in the market (Monks et al. 2013). The essay will further
focus on the analysis and discussion of the role of Human Resources in various business
environments, with respect to the various strategies and changes implemented by business
organizations.
